How to control your emotions and stay calm

 It is when things are difficult that you need to be calm. This "coolness" can be said to be the ability to not only suppress emotions, but also to analyze situations and choose appropriate actions. To do this, it is essential to practice controlling your emotions on a daily basis. It's helpful to take a deep breath and calm your mind, or to have the habit of asking yourself when your emotions are high, "Is this really okay?"

Specific examples of actions to make small difficulties safe

 As can be seen in the words "Major difficulty is made into small difficulties, and small difficulties are made safely," the more critical the situation is, the more concrete the need for action. To do this, it is important to first think about the best possible response you can do. For example, in the event of a disaster, preparations include checking stockpiles, evacuation routes, and gathering information. By preparing this kind of preparation, you can reduce the risk of a problem actually occurring.
